Chili Dog Casserole

Chili Dog Casserole

Calories 433 (36% from fat)
Fat 17 grams
Saturated Fat 10 gram
Trans Fat 0 gram
Cholesterol 50 mg.
Sodium 1756 mg.
Carb. 56 gram
Fiber 15 gram
Sugar 19 gram
Sugar Alcohol 0 gram
Protein 21 gram

Ingredients


1 28 oz. can of baked beans
(We used Bush's Best Vegetarian Baked Beans.)

8 lean hot dogs
(We used Ball Park Lean Beef Hot Dogs.)

1 can (10 oz.) red enchilada sauce

1 can (4 oz.) diced green chiles

8 8-inch tortillas
(We used a higher fiber Ole Mexican Foods High Fiber Tomato Basil.)

2 cups cheese, shredded
(We used cheddar and monterey jack.)

2 cups onion, sliced

2 bell peppers, sliced

1 Tbsp. olive oil

4 Tbsp. sweet chili sauce
(We used Panda Express Sweet Chili Sauce.)

Panda Express Sweet Chili Sauce

3 garlic cloves (3 tsp.), minced


Hot dogs met enchiladas and nobody's mad about it. Wrapped in high-fiber tortillas, laid over a bed of baked beans, smothered in cheese, and topped with sweet chili peppers and onions. Comfort food with a fiber upgrade.

This is higher in sodium. If you're on a low sodium diet, you should consider another option.
